As founder and principal of Beem Patent Law Firm, Richard Beem is dedicated to serving clients in patent matters, and he is grateful for the trust of clients and referrers alike. Mr. Beem has more than 20 years of experience in patent law and practice, representing clients in every technology and industry, in the U.S. and worldwide, including preparation, filing, prosecution, litigation, trials and appeals.. After graduating with honors from the University of Houston Law Center, Mr. Beem was privileged to serve for two years as Law Clerk to the Honorable Edward S. Smith, Circuit Judge, U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it, Washington, D.C. During his tenure he assisted the Judge in hundreds of appeals from the Patent Office and federal courts and tribunals, including many landmark decisions in patent cases. Upon completing the Federal Circuit clerkship in 1987, Mr. Beem entered the private practice of patent law in Chicago, representing clients locally, nationally and internationally in patent matters.Mr. Beem appreciates referrals and, recognizing the value that referrers provide to their clients, he is responsive to instructions and communicative regarding progress of cases. He often acts as co-counsel with referring lawyers in patent infringement litigation in U.S. district courts, the U.S. International Trade Commission (ITC); and appeals in the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Federal Circuit.
